Vertoz Limited reported its Q1 FY26 results. On a standalone basis, revenue from operations rose about 54% year-on-year to Rs 1,807.42 lakhs (vs Rs 1,171.32 lakhs in Q1 FY25), and profit after tax grew about 66% to Rs 153.44 lakhs (vs Rs 92.42 lakhs). On a consolidated basis, revenue from operations grew about 17% to Rs 7,048.97 lakhs (vs Rs 6,017.25 lakhs), and consolidated PAT rose about 13% to Rs 647.41 lakhs (vs Rs 573.67 lakhs). During the quarter, the company completed a 10:1 stock consolidation, changing the face value from Re. 1 to Rs 10 per share (record date June 25, 2025). The wholly owned subsidiary IncrementX raised Rs 20 crore through Compulsorily Convertible Debentures, with the promoter pledging 80 lakh Vertoz shares (9.38% of capital) in favour of those investors.
Strong standalone growth and a Rs 20 crore capital infusion at the subsidiary level support business expansion, but the promoter share pledge tied to that deal and possible future dilution at the subsidiary level are things shareholders should keep an eye on.
